
Attack Complete Trade
Published on June 1, 2006 under Ontario Hockey League (OHL)
Owen Sound Attack News Release
The Owen Sound Attack and Sault Ste. Marie Greyhounds of the Ontario Hockey League have completed a trade.
The Attack sends forward Payton Liske to the Sault Ste. Marie Greyhounds.
The Greyhounds send a 3rd round selection in the 2008 OHL Priority Selection to the Owen Sound Attack.
